You can get to Lake Mburo National Park from anywhere in Uganda. It is the smallest national park in Uganda. For a safari in Uganda, Lake Mburo National Park is a wonderful spot if you want to see wildlife, birds, or big game. For clients who are particularly interested in birding safaris in Uganda, Lake Mburo is frequently included in the itineraries created by our professional safari planners. The park is only 30 kilometers from Mbarara, which is the biggest town in Western Uganda. However, it is over 240 kilometers from Kampala.

Day 1: Transfer from Rwenzori Region to Lake Mburo National Park & Afternoon Boat Safari
After an early breakfast in the Rwenzori region, you will begin your scenic drive eastwards toward Lake Mburo National Park, passing through rolling countryside, cattle ranches, and traditional Ankole homesteads characterized by their long-horned cattle.
Compared to mountain transfers, this relaxed drive serves as an ideal recovery day after trekking.
Upon arrival at Lake Mburo National Park, you will check in at your lodge and enjoy a freshly prepared lunch while overlooking the savannah or rocky outcrops that define this unique park.
In the afternoon, you will head to Rwonyo Jetty for a guided boat cruise on Lake Mburo, one of the most peaceful wildlife experiences in Uganda. The cruise lasts approximately 2 hours and allows close encounters with:
• Hippopotamuses wallowing near the shoreline
• Nile crocodiles basking on the Lake Mburo banks
• Buffaloes cooling off at the water’s edge
• African fish eagles calling overhead
• Colorful kingfishers, herons, and cormorants
Lake Mburo is also one of the best places in Uganda for birdwatching, with over 330 recorded bird species, and on rare occasions, travelers may spot the elusive shoebill stork.
After the boat safari, you will return to your lodge for dinner and overnight rest, surrounded by the quiet sounds of the African bush.

Day 2: Morning Game Drive & Transfer Back to Kampala or Entebbe.
You will wake up to the sounds of nature and enjoy an early breakfast before setting out for a morning game drive through Lake Mburo National Park.

This park is unique because it supports species not commonly found elsewhere in Uganda. During the game drive, you may encounter:
• Burchell’s zebras: Lake Mburo is one of only two parks in Uganda where they inhabit.
• You may also see large herds of eland, which are the largest antelope in Africa.
• Impalas, topi, bushbucks, oribi, and reedbuck
• Warthogs and buffaloes roaming freely
• Rothschild’s giraffes, recently reintroduced to the park
• A rich variety of savannah and wetland birds
The open terrain makes wildlife viewing easy and photography rewarding, especially in the soft morning light. After the game drive, you will return to the lodge for lunch and a short rest before beginning your transfer back to Kampala or Entebbe, marking the end of your Lake Mburo safari extension.
